Recession: MTN Terminates Who Wants To Be A Millionaire by PrettyRita(f): 9:44am On Jun 27, 2017
Nigeria popular TV show, Who Wants To Be A Millionaire has temporarily come to an end after 13 years due to lack of sponsorship.


This was announced by Frank Edoho, anchor of the show at the end of the 13th edition of the program yesterday. MTN Nigeria, the main backer of the show may have pulled its sponsorship due to recent financial troubles.

The TV Quiz game show may be back on air if a new sponsor is found.
